A rounded, geometric sans with a pronounced rightward slant and sturdy, even stroke weight. Curves are built from clean circular/elliptical forms, producing smooth bowls in characters like O, C, and e, while joins and terminals stay crisp and uncomplicated. Counters are generally open and generous, and the overall rhythm is compact and energetic, with consistently angled verticals and a slightly forward-leaning stance across caps, lowercase, and numerals.

The lowercase shows simplified, single-storey constructions (notably for a and g), reinforcing a streamlined, geometric voice. Numerals match the same oblique posture and rounded construction, giving mixed alphanumeric strings a cohesive texture.
